    By Claire Mainprize Verified| UpNorthNews@ This Is It, the oldest LGBTQ+ bar in Wisconsin, has closed its doors for good. Here’s why the business couldn’t survive. This Is It, located at 418 E Wells Street in Milwaukee, has officially closed. In a Facebook post on March 9, the establishment wrote: “This summer would have been the 57th anniversary of This is It!. Unfortunately, that celebration will not come to pass. As of today, we have closed our doors permanently.

    By Aleza Freeman Verified, Claire Mainprize Verified| Good Info News Wire@ Share@ Between 1951 and 1992, significant nuclear weapons tests lit up Nevada skies. The atomic mushroom clouds and bursts of light are still a pop culture phenomenon. It’s been 62 years since some of the country’s most notable nuclear weapons tests lit up the Nevada skies, fascinating tourists and locals in Las Vegas and up to 100 miles away.
